In the South Korea Nanotechnology Drug Delivery Market, challenges include regulatory hurdles surrounding the approval of nanotechnology-based drug delivery systems, as strict regulations and lengthy approval processes can hinder the speed to market for new products. Additionally, there may be concerns regarding the safety and efficacy of nanomedicines, leading to a need for extensive testing and data to gain acceptance from healthcare providers and patients. Competition from established pharmaceutical companies and the need for significant investment in research and development are also key challenges faced by companies operating in this market. Furthermore, educating healthcare professionals and consumers about the benefits and potential risks of nanotechnology in drug delivery is essential for widespread adoption and commercial success.

The South Korean government has been actively supporting the development of the nanotechnology drug delivery market through various policies and initiatives. These include the Nano Convergence Specialization Project, which aims to foster collaboration between industry, academia, and research institutions to drive innovation in nanotechnology applications. Additionally, the government provides financial incentives and grants to companies engaged in nanotechnology drug delivery research and development. Furthermore, regulatory agencies such as the Ministry of Food and Drug Safety in South Korea have established guidelines and frameworks to ensure the safe and effective use of nanotechnology in drug delivery systems. Overall, the government`s policies aim to promote the growth of the nanotechnology drug delivery market in South Korea by providing support, funding, and regulatory oversight to facilitate research and commercialization efforts in this sector.
